If she can pull off a Chelsea cut she can pull that off ;) I've been trying to grow my hair out of an asymmetric by having the back kept short, like half an inch or less, while the front evens out.
Keep the back short, like graduated into your neck while the front grows. Trouble with growing hair you always seem to end up in an intermediate stage and I found if I didn't keep the back short I end up looking like I have a pageboy!
